Consider this a middle finger to the current atmosphere of intolerance being fostered and cynically manipulated in the US by Trump's nefarious administration. “I got a right to say ‘fuck you!’” Ribot snarls on the punkish ‘Personal Nancy’ – and he takes full advantage of that right with some righteous sloganeering: ‘Muslim Jewish Resistance’ name-checks Steve Bannon, Jeff Sessions and the KKK, cut with the shouted hook “Never again!” while ‘Fuck La Migra’ takes aim at the Immigration and Customs Agency and its reign of terror on the multicultural streets of Ribot's native Brooklyn. To quote his liner notes: “… we are gong to use the microphone handed to us as musicians to amplify the voices of rage in our community.” It's a refreshing blast of resistance and, as they say, punk as fuck, even while the music meanders from adrenalised stomps to wonky funk and psychedelic world-folk. As a trio, Ceramic Dog are tighter than tight – and they fight a good fight.
